The National Hockey League and NBC Sports are producing a national ad campaign for the 2012 Bridgestone NHL Winter Classic, the Jan. 2 outdoor game between the New York Rangers and the Philadelphia
Flyers.
The campaign, via the NHL and NBC Sports Agency, and Young & Rubicam showcase the rivalry between the two teams and cities, and position the NHL Winter Classic as a holiday
tradition and appointment television must for sports fans.
One spot features landmarks in Philadelphia like the Liberty Bell, Philadelphia Museum of Art and the Love Park and New York City
(Times Square and the Empire State Building). In the ad Flyers players Sean Couturier, Claude Giroux, Scott Hartnell, Wayne Simmonds, Max Talbot and James van Riemsdyk and Rangers players Artem
Anisimov, Brian Boyle, Marian Gaborik, Ryan McDonagh, Brandon Prust and Derek Stepan appear. The song Auld Lang Syne sets the tone. In the ad it is performed by Alex Skolnick, lead guitarist of
Testament and Trans-Siberian Orchestra.

A second ad features hockey fans performing the Tom Connors’ song “The Hockey Song,” while assembled in bars, hosting home viewing
parties and tailgating. Hockey Hall of Famer Luc Robitaille and actor Will Arnett are among the fans in the ad.
There are also online, radio, print, in-arena, retail/in-store
point-of-purchase, mobile and social media elements, with executions running on the NHL, NBC and VERSUS as well as additional NBCUniversal networks and digital platforms.
